11 Bible Verses about Mediation
Most Relevant Verses
For there is one God, and one mediator between God and men, the man Christ Jesus, who gave himself a ransom for all; to which the testimony was to be borne in its own due times,
To what end then was the Law? It was added because of transgressions, till the offspring should come to whom the promise belongeth, having been ordained through angels by the hand of a mediator.
For the Law was given through Moses; grace and truth came through Jesus Christ.
and to Jesus the mediator of a new covenant; and to a sprinkling with that blood which speaketh something better than Abel.
But now he hath obtained a more excellent ministry, in proportion as he is the mediator of a better covenant, which hath been established upon better promises.
And for this cause he is the mediator of a new covenant, that, death having taken place for redemption from the transgressions under the first covenant, they who have been called may receive the everlasting inheritance which was promised.
